Common questions

Will Medicare pay for home care services in Tennessee?

Medicare in Tennessee can cover home health care services if they are medically necessary and ordered by your doctor. This typically includes skilled nursing care, physical therapy, and occupational therapy. Coverage for non-medical assistance is generally not provided, but we help clarify what your plan allows.

How long will Medicare pay for home health care for seniors after?

Medicare coverage duration for home health care in Tennessee is determined by your medical condition and your doctor's assessment. As long as you require skilled nursing or therapy for recovery and are under a doctor's care, Medicare can continue to pay for services. The focus is on your progress.

What services are covered by Medicare in Tennessee?

Medicare in Tennessee covers a range of medically necessary services, including hospital care (Part A), medical services (Part B), and prescription drugs (Part D). For home care, Medicare specifically covers skilled nursing and rehabilitative therapies prescribed by a physician.

How do I find out about Medicare-covered home care in Tennessee?

To find out about Medicare-covered home care in Tennessee, begin by speaking with your doctor to get a referral for skilled home health services. Then, you will need to work with a Medicare-certified home health agency. We can guide you through these initial steps.
